A Hussar Shako for other ranks
of the Hussar regiments No. 5, 11, 15 and 16 from the early days of World War I, the body made of felt reinforced with steel spring clamps, black leather fittings and visor, inner clasp with leather straps, with grey-green painted chinstrap (damaged), an eagle was never mounted on this shako, lacking the appropriate holes, cord decoration and horsehair plume, wood rosette covered with grey-green waxed cloth, rare headwear, black sweatband, the interior with manufacturer label and stamp 'MDP 4 1 913', signs of age, (JZG)
